    Karanga, ko te reo Māori te kākahu o te whakaaro Karanga in Aotearoa
    6 Jun 2026 - 6 Jun 2026
    Lead contributors for this impact:
    As part of our Vision Mātauranga Māori research about the experiences of kaikaranga in Aotearoa, Kay-Lee Jones and I interviewed wāhine Māori from different regions of Aotearoa. A core rōpū from Wairaka Unitec in Auckland later invited me to present our findings. Ten wāhine joined online as I shared insights from our presentation originally delivered at the Indigenous Wellbeing Conference in Brisbane.
